- To get a dandelion and extract juice & drink it is cure for consumption.
To make a poultice, get a cabbage leaf, boil it, chop it in pieces and apply, while hot, to boil.
To tighten loose teeth put salty water to them.
To stop bleeding chew a weed known as "Fiddles" and put it on the cut.
